ルギア君の戯言

雑多な記事。

<a class="okeyword" href="g:lugia-kun:keyword:ルギア君">ルギア君</a>スクリプト

作り始めることにしました。
が、今のところ対応は GNU C++ のみ、コンソールのみの予定です。


その方がたくさんの環境で試せるので、そういうことにしました。
インストール作業とかが面倒ですが、Windows 環境でもできます。
g++ のインストールについては http://www.yynet.tama.tokyo.jp/~yokota/INSTALL/MinGW/ に書いてあるコマンドを MinGW の msys 上で実行すればいいとおもいますが、バージョンも古いですし、正しく動かせるか検証もしていません。
MinGW と msys のインストールについては http://www.knatech.info/dev-mingw-install.html を参考にするといいでしょう。


ある程度コンパイルできるようになったら、公開する予定です。
プログラムは GPL の元で配布します(GCC と合体して C++ を経由しなくてもコンパイルできるようにするため)。
改変、再配布、転載等は、各自の責任の元で行ってください。
最初のうちはそんなことする余地はないと思いますが。


ルギスク(ルギア君スクリプト)については、ここを参照してください。


BCC, VC++ はそのうち対応する予定です。
VC++ .NET 2008 に対応の予定です。


GUIアプリケーションは後の対応で、Windows および LinuxKDE環境(Qt)、GNOME(GTK+)環境*1に対応する予定です*2
IDE も作成予定です(Windows, Linux KDE のみ)。


Linux, Mac 用のルギア君スクリプトコンパイラをビルドするには GNU C++ 4.1.2 20061028 以降が必要です。
コンパイル方法は配布時に連絡します。


ちなみに g++ でも DirectX 対応プログラムは作成できるようです。ただし、最新版かどうかはわかりませんが。

*1:GNOMEは怪しいができればやりたい

*2:過去の文章では GUI は Windows のみと書いてあります